Woodend Lions Art Show

The Woodend Lions Art Show is now in it's 45th year. It show cases the work of local artist from the ranges and further afield. The works are varied in medium, style and techniques. All entries are for sale. A wonderful opportunity to purchase original art work at a very reasonable price.

Woodend Lions Art Show has been a calendar – event in the Macedon Ranges for 45 years. It showcases and presents for sale the work of artists from the Ranges and further afield in many and varied medium. Hundreds of works can be viewed for a gold coin donation at St Ambrose Hall Templeton St. on the Labour Day Weekend (March 7 8 & 9).
Monies raised from this event are the backbone of Woodend Lions support for many community groups and local school scholarships.
The show in recent years has flourished with many new generation painters, photographers and mixed media artists joining the assembly of established artists to provide a rich and varied offering.
